Brayden Point makes Lightning roster

The Lightning set its final roster for Thursday's opener, and there are a few surprises.

Forward prospect Brayden Point, 20, made the team, even with star Nikita Kucherov signing a three-year deal today. Point has been impressive in training camp, with three preseason goals, but would seem to be a better fit in a top line role in AHL Syracuse vs a bottom-six role in Tampa Bay.

The Lightning also reassigned Erik Condra, Cory Conacher and Joel Vermin to Syracuse. All three cleared waivers at noon today.

Tampa Bay will have 13 forwards, seven defensemen and two goalies, one shy of the 23-player limit.
